17 hours ago, VaraTreledees said:

I find the jade druid match up close to unwinnable.  I have had far better luck in the freeze mage vs control warrior match up.  Any suggestions?

As usual, a replay would be very helpful.
What often players do, as they are not used to playing against jade decks, is that they play the long game. You should be more aggressive, secure the board and finish as fast as possible. Druids don't have a way to deal with massive boards and once they start falling behind, it's quite easy to win by just going face.

9 hours ago, Guest Skeptical Anon said:

You only have 2 deathrattle minions.  Is N'Zoth really going to be that pivotal?

Sylvanas Windrunner is simply so good that it is worth playing N'Zoth, the Corruptor only for her, if the meta is suitable. The deck also runs options to get more deathrattle minions - Museum Curator, sometimes Kazakus and Confessor Paletress, rarely ThoughtstealShifting Shade and Potion of Madness, and very rarely from a spell from Nexus-Champion Saraad.

On 12/8/2016 at 7:39 AM, Abelcain said:

One of the cards it says to mulligan for isn't included in the deck anymore. Besides museum curator what should the replacement card be?

The mulligan is one of the most difficult parts of this deck.  Reno should be kept in most matches, druid being the one exception I can think of off the top of my head, it is almost always correct to tempo reno against jade druid, because if you have to use it for the heal, you have probably already lost.  Against control decks, thought steal, and shifting shade are powerful cards, with death being of particular use against warlock to answer an early mountain giant.  Brann is a strong keep if you have a card that goes with him against control, particularly Kazzakus but curator and kabal courier (if you run it) are also strong options,  I would also advise agianst keeping Kazzakus without brann in control mirrors, you often want to be as greedy as possible and brann him.  Against aggro, any 2 or 3 cost minion is strong, holy smite and potion of madness are both strong, power word shield is also good if you have pyromancer.  Shadow word pain is also very strong against most aggro decks.  If the rest of your hand is pretty decent, Kazzakus or excavated evil are pretty good keeps since the AoE they bring will simply win quite a few aggro matches out right.  I also run infested tauren and priest of the feast, which also help.  In matches that are not shaman or warrior, razza can be a very powerful keep as well.  The amount of value that the free hero power can gain you will simply win some games.

5 hours ago, Abelcain said:

What are the rules for madness mechanics?

The rules are same as the ones of Shadow Madness (which you can read here).

5 hours ago, Abelcain said:

If I was playing a rogue and got a shadow step from their deck, could I use it on a madness minion to keep it?

From experience, yes.

5 hours ago, Abelcain said:

If I buff the minion's attack to higher than 2 while its in my control, can I still use it, or does it no longer meet the requirements?

The enchantment uses the same rules as Shadow Madness, which means that it returns at the end of the turn it was played (at the end of you turn), unless silenced (in that case the minion will return immediately) or opponent's side of board is full (as a result, the minion dies), for example after playing Leeroy Jenkins.
